Red squirrel (Tamiasciurus hudsonicus) roadkill along the Bow Valley Parkway in Banff National Park, Alberta. Project Canada.

The squirrels all over the place are extremely busy eating all they possibly can before winter starts. This unlucky animal was probably moving from one tree to another, hoping to find some more cones on the other side of the road, when a car hit it. Speed limits on the Bow Valley Parkway are strict (60km/h) to save wildlife, but many drivers don't heed them. Even if they do, a suddenly crossing squirrel can be hard to dodge...
